As an AI, I don't have opinions, but I can provide an analysis based on their abilities. Black Panther (T'Challa) and Shang-Chi are two powerful Marvel characters. Black Panther has superhuman strength, speed, agility, stamina, and durability, all due to a heart-shaped herb. His suit is made of vibranium, a nearly indestructible material, and enhances his abilities while also providing offensive capabilities. Shang-Chi, on the other hand, is a master martial artist, often considered one of the best in the Marvel Universe. He also has the power to duplicate himself and has some control over his chi. In a fight, it would be quite evenly matched. Given Black Panther's vibranium armor and enhanced abilities, he has the edge in terms of raw power and defense. However, Shang-Chi's mastery of martial arts and control over chi introduce a variable that could potentially even the odds. In the end, the outcome could depend on factors like preparedness, environment, or the current situation in their respective storylines. But remember, comics often have varied outcomes and divergent storylines, so there could be scenarios in which either could triumph.
